What are the Lifts in Olympic Weightlifting?
Let’s dissect the distinctions between the 2 major lifts in Olympic weightlifting. In a typical competitors, athletes try the snatch first, adopted by the clear and jerk—and we’ll delve into these actions in that sequence. The elemental distinction lies of their execution: the snatch is achieved in a single fluid movement, whereas the clear and jerk is executed in two distinct phases.
Each lifts require exact muscle coordination, energy, and velocity, making it a technical problem.
Snatch
The snatch is the primary elevate tried in an Olympic weightlifting meet, a dynamic and explosive elevate that includes lifting a barbell from the bottom to an overhead place in a single swift movement. The lifter begins with the barbell on the bottom, gripping it with a large hand placement (we’ll cowl methods to discover the correct grip later). With a fast and highly effective vertical extension of the hips and knees, the lifter lifts the barbell off the bottom and concurrently pulls their physique below the bar catching it in a deep squat place.
Clear and Jerk
The clear and jerk is a two-part elevate that includes lifting a barbell from the bottom to the shoulders (clear) after which from the shoulders to an overhead place (jerk). The lifter begins with the barbell on the bottom, utilizing a robust and explosive movement to convey it to their shoulders, catching the bar in a entrance squat place. After a quick pause, the lifter then executes the jerk, driving the barbell overhead whereas splitting (cut up jerk) or barely squatting (energy jerk) to catch it with arms totally prolonged.

Methods to Begin and Work Your Solution to a Full Carry
Studying the Olympic lifts isn’t simple—I’d be mendacity if I mentioned it was. Have a look at it as a puzzle, every variation is a bit that finally types the snatch or clear and jerk puzzle. Let’s check out methods to discover your grip for each the snatch and clear, after which a fast overview of studying progressions, ranging from the bottom and dealing our manner as much as the total lifts.
Grip
Snatch: To seek out your snatch grip, you’ll wish to place your palms evenly on the bar permitting it to be positioned in your hip crease whereas sustaining straight arms.
*A very good professional tip right here is to lift your hip to 90 levels; if the bar doesn’t transfer, you’re in a great spot. In case your grip is just too extensive, it’ll contact your abdomen—that’s not very best.
Clear: the best grip will mimic your entrance squat hand place—in the event you’re in a position to wrap your entire hand across the bar. If not, place your palms a thumb-length away out of your legs. It is a good place to begin for locating your grip.
Stipulations To Efficiently Execute an Olympic Carry
To efficiently execute the lifts, there are a few conditions required earlier than diving into the total motion. For those who’re unable to verify the field of those squat variations, work on the ability variations of the snatch and clear whereas specializing in bettering your mobility!
Snatch: The flexibility to carry out an overhead squat.
Clear: The flexibility to carry out a entrance squat.
Method Progressions
Listed here are the technical progressions I exploit to show the lifters I coach and for common purchasers and efficiency athletes. A couple of keys: take it gradual, be affected person, and transfer properly earlier than ever weighting a motion, particularly in Olympic weightlifting.
Snatch
- Snatch-grip press
- Overhead squat
- Tall snatch excessive pull
- Dip muscle snatch
- Dip energy snatch + overhead squat
- Dangle snatch on the knee
- Dangle snatch under knee
- Snatch deadlift
- Snatch
Clear
- Tall clear excessive pull
- Tall muscle clear
- Dip energy clear + entrance squat
- Dangle clear on the knee
- Dangle clear under knee
- Clear deadlift
- Clear
Jerk
- Strict press
- Push press
- Press in cut up
- Tall jerk
- Jerk

Olympic Weightlifting Pattern Starter Exercise Program
You’ve realized what the Olympic lifts are, why it’s best to incorporate them into your coaching program, checked out method progressions, and even know a number of substitutions if the gear or area isn’t out there at your native fitness center. Now, let’s put it into follow. I’ve crafted two coaching days that will help you progress your coaching to the following stage.
Ensure that to hit a worthy warmup specializing in mobility, activation, and bar work!
Day 1 – Snatch Focus
A1. Overhead squat (3 units, 5 reps)
B1. Snatch (4 units, 2 reps) (*You can too swap for one more snatch variation)
C1. Snatch pull (3 units, 4 reps)
D1. Again squat (3 units, 5 reps)
E1. Pullups (3 units, 8-12 reps)
E2. Weighted forearm plank (3 units, :30 sec. either side)
Day 2 – Clear & Jerk Focus
A1. Clear + Jerk (4 units, 2+2) (or clear & jerk variation)
B1. Push Press (3 units, 5 reps)
C1. Clear Pull (3 units, 3 reps)
D1. Entrance Squat (5 units, 3 reps)
E1. RDL (3 units, 6 reps)
E2. Farmer’s Carry (3 units, 30 yards)
